What is the Anthem Provider Inquiry/Refund/Adjustment Form?
The Anthem Provider Inquiry/Refund/Adjustment Form serves a critical function in the healthcare billing process by allowing providers to seek refunds, request adjustments, or submit inquiries regarding claims processed by Anthem. This form is primarily utilized by healthcare providers in various states who need to correct billing errors or follow up on outstanding claims.
Submitting this form accurately is crucial for ensuring timely processing and preventing delays. It must be filled out with precise details to enhance communication between providers and Anthem, ensuring optimal outcomes for healthcare reimbursement.

Who is eligible to use the Anthem Provider Inquiry/Refund/Adjustment Form?
The form is intended for healthcare providers who need to request refunds, adjustments, or inquiries regarding their claims processed by Anthem.
What supporting documents are needed for submission?
Typically, you will need claim numbers, patient information, and possibly previous correspondence with Anthem. Check the form's instructions for any specific requirements.
How can I submit the completed form?
Completed forms can be submitted by fax or mail. Ensure you send it along with any required documentation to the appropriate Anthem contact listed in the instructions.
What are common mistakes to avoid when filling out the form?
Common mistakes include leaving fields blank, providing inaccurate patient or claim information, and failing to sign the form, which can delay processing.
Are there deadlines for submitting the request?
Form submission deadlines may vary based on specific claims. It's best to refer to Anthem's guidelines for timely inquiries and adjustments.
What are the typical processing times for adjustments?
Processing times can vary but generally take several weeks. Check with Anthem for their specific timeline on processing claims and adjustments.
Is notarization required for this form?
No, notarization is not required for the Anthem Provider Inquiry/Refund/Adjustment Form. However, a provider's signature is necessary.
